The Faculty of Business Administration (BWL) at Ludwig-Maximilians-Universität (LMU) is one of the leading faculties for research and teaching in the German-speaking world. The Institute for Electronic Commerce and Digital Markets (ECM, Prof. Dr. Martin Spann) at LMU is located at the crossroads of marketing and business informatics and focuses on quantitative-empirical research into consumer behavior in all areas of electronic commerce and digital markets.
